silicone/rtv strips on bumpers?

We are considering adding a few small strips of silicone or rtv to the outside of our exterior bumpers. Only in the front and only where the ball contacts the bumpers. This will give us a little more grip for our ball intake. Any one know whether or not this is legal?

Not looking to make rubber bumpers, but would like to prevent the ball from spinning/slipping on the bumpers during intake.
